MINIMUM REQUIREMENTS
Education:Completion of Electronic Systems Technician (EST) Apprenticeship Program (if applicable)
Holds BICSI or NICET Certification
Required: The ability to effectively communicate in the English language. This includes the ability to understand the spoken and written word as well as speak in English.
Travel: 5-10%
Work Schedule: This position works between the hours of 6 am to 6 pm, Monday through Friday. May vary based on customer demands and can include, but is not limited to: nights, weekends, and holidays.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
- Provides installation and troubleshooting for a wide range of systems including voice and data, fiber optics, fire alarm, security, access control, closed circuit television, nurse call, etc.
- Analyzes blueprints effectively for job site knowledge.
- Evaluates upcoming tasks and anticipates equipment, procedures and training needs.
- Enforces a safe job site and maintain compliance with company safety, OSHA and customer-specific safety standards.
- Demonstrates excellent customer relations though utilization of effective problem-solving techniques.
- Provides direction, training, and mentorship to Helpers/Apprentices.
